* PseudoRomanticFriendship: She and Peyton have known each other since they were children - and even went to school together. Still, they didn't start becoming friends until both turned up at the same wrestling school and decided they might as well bond since they knew each other already; even then the two worked as rivals on the independent circuit while their friendship largely budded behind the scenes. It was when they both came to WWE that they fully developed the inseparable on- and off-screen friendship they are known for today, to the point of working together with no issues even in a four-way NXT Women's Championship match, winning the WWE Women's Tag Championship in that title's first ever [=WrestleMania=] match, only splitting up when they lost a match where the losing team would be forced to disband, and even their ensuing "betrayal" and "feud" being a cringe moment and a friendly match. Sure enough, upon getting released, they immediately reestablished their ties as a duo in the public eye.

Jessica "Jessie" [=McKay=] (born June 23, 1989) is an Australian {{professional wrestl|ing}}er, who was formerly signed to Wrestling/{{WWE}} and competes under the name Billie Kay.

In 2015, she was signed to WWE, alongside long-time friend KC Cassidy. The two of them would compete as the tag team The [=IIconics=] under the names Billie Kay and Wrestling/PeytonRoyce, respectively. They're 1x WWE Women's Tag Team Champions. She was unceremoniously released along with her best friend Peyton Royce and others on April 15, 2021.
